  1. Develop and implement a comprehensive international health benefits strategy for Comcast employees and their families.
  2. Oversee the management and administration of all international health benefits programs, including medical, dental, vision, and other wellness initiatives.
  3. Collaborate with cross-functional teams to ensure alignment of international health benefits with overall company objectives and values.
  4. Stay up-to-date on global health care trends and regulations to proactively adjust the benefits strategy as needed.
  5. Serve as the main point of contact for all international health benefits inquiries and escalations, providing timely and effective resolutions.
  6. Manage relationships with external vendors and partners to ensure high-quality and cost-effective services for our employees.
  7. Develop and maintain strong relationships with local health care providers and insurance carriers in international markets to ensure seamless delivery of benefits.
  8. Analyze data and metrics to evaluate the effectiveness of international health benefits programs and make recommendations for improvements.
  9. Develop and manage the international health benefits budget, ensuring cost-effectiveness and compliance with financial guidelines.
  10. Lead and mentor a team of benefits professionals, providing guidance and support for their professional development.
  11. Communicate and educate employees on international health benefits programs, policies, and procedures through various channels, including presentations, newsletters, and training sessions.
  12. Ensure compliance with all relevant laws and regulations related to international health benefits, including HIPAA, ERISA, and local regulations.
  13. Collaborate with HR and other departments to support the recruitment and retention of top talent by providing competitive and attractive international health benefits packages.
  14. Identify opportunities for process improvements and implement best practices to enhance the overall experience for employees and their families.
  15. Foster a culture of diversity and inclusivity by promoting international health benefits that meet the needs of our diverse workforce.

Compensation

According to JobzMall, the average salary range for a Senior Manager, International Health Benefits in Philadelphia, PA, USA is between $120,000 and $180,000 per year. However, this can vary depending on factors such as the company, experience, and qualifications of the individual.
